The five museums of the Science Museum Group (SMG) are a key national resource. With our unparalleled collection in the fields of science, technology, engineering, mathematics and medicine, we are uniquely placed to draw people of all ages to engage with science in an inspirational and informal way. As the UK's leading centre of science engagement and most visited museum group by school children, we have an extraordinary capacity to open people's minds to the creativity and wonder of science.

Corporate partnerships are key to delivering our strategic ambitions whilst helping brands to build their profile and reach key audiences. The Group's bold ambitions enable us to create exciting partnerships against the backdrop of business-relevant subjects and with national reach.

To support us in this work, we are now looking for a Corporate Relationships Manager (Memberships) to join the Development Team at the Science Museum in London. In this role you will be responsible for leading the delivery of the Science Museum's corporate membership programme - the STEM Circle - as well as account managing its members and securing renewals. You will provide effective, strategic management of the STEM Circle programme of activities, including the planning and delivery of key events, including an annual skills fair and thought leadership event, alongside the delivery of the accompanying annual benefits to members.
